The Golden Girls :: One Flew Out of the Cuckoo's Nest (2) (07x26)
 |
Episode Information |
| |
| Title: | One Flew Out of the Cuckoo's Nest (2) |
| Episode #: | 07x26 |
| Production Number: | 180 |
| Original Airdate: | Saturday May 09th, 1992 |

Episode Summary |
| |
[x] Remove Ad
Dorothy goes and continues to have her marriage with Lucus. Stan shows up and decides to finally give Dorothy off to her new man after a limo ride. Sophia comes to the conclusion that she will not live with Dorothy in Atlanta but will remain with the other 2 girls in Miami. The girls make their final farewell to Dorothy. | | There are no foreign summaries for this episode: Contribute |

Episode Notes |
| |
This is the final episode of The Golden Girls ever produced. Next season, CBS would pick-up a short-lived spinoff series called The Golden Palace. | This episode originally aired in a one-hour block with the first part, however it is seperated into two separate blocks for sydnication. |
